备注:
|
载体由#53188 phU6-gRNA,在“hU6-gRNA
scaffold”两侧添加酶切位点改造而来,用酶切整个“hU6-sgRNA-gRNA scaffold”,可用于多靶点CRISPR 敲除系统。
